The Digital Revolution
Computers, once a novelty, have now become indispensable tools for work, data storage, and information processing. They have permeated every industry and have transformed the way we work and interact with the world. India’s tryst with digital computing began with the introduction of the TIFRAC (Tata Institute of Fundamental Research Automatic Calculator) in 1960, primarily for scientific and educational purposes in Mumbai. However, as time progressed, the Indian government recognized the potential of computers and initiated efforts to promote their development.
A Computerized Railway Giant
The 1990s saw a significant leap in the integration of computers into India’s infrastructure. The Indian Railways introduced the Centre for Railway Information System (CRIS), a centralized computer system. This innovation streamlined various railway operations, including passenger reservations, train scheduling, financial management, and freight booking. Today, the Indian Railways boasts one of the world’s most extensive computerized railway networks.

Criteria for Computer Increment
To qualify for a computer skill increment in banking, certain criteria typically apply. Employees should have completed a computer course from a reputable institute, possess at least two years of experience in utilizing computer systems in a banking context, and demonstrate proficiency in using essential software like MS Office, Tally, and banking-specific applications.
